Gensler: Bitcoin Is the Only Crypto With Real Support

Former SEC Chairman Gary Gensler said in a recent Bloomberg interview that most cryptocurrencies are extremely risky and speculative. He emphasized that thousands of tokens lack real fundamentals and should be treated cautiously by investors. Gensler highlighted that Bitcoin is different, describing it as closer to a commodity from a regulatory standpoint. According to him, Bitcoin stands alone in terms of legitimacy, while the broader crypto market remains filled with uncertainty and high-risk assets.
